Mental Health and wellbeing in the Workplace is a big concern. Learn how to recognise the signs and symptoms and how you can deal with the issues,
In addition to the Level 1 training, Learners will know how to recognise and manage stress and understand the impact of substance abuse. They will learn about the first aid action plan for mental health, be able to put it in place and know how to implement a positive mental health culture in the workplace.
